Pin Function
Fault Status (Output): Internal pull-up or open-drain. Asserted LOW when
Channel is in a thermal shutdown state or overcurrent condition for more
than 5ms. MIC2072 latches this output in its asserted state upon an over-
current condition. Toggling EN1 or removing the load will reset the circuit
breaker latch and deassert FAULT1.
Enable (Input): Channel 1, active-high (–1) or active-low (–2). Toggling this
input also resets the latched output of the MIC2072.
Control (Input): When this input is HIGH, the MAIN inputs are connected to
OUT1 and OUT2 via 100mΩ MOSFET switches. When this input is LOW
the AUX inputs are connected to OUT1 and OUT2 via 500mΩ MOSFET
switches.
Auxiliary 5V Supply (Input): Also used as power supply for internal circuitry.
No Connection: This pin may be connected to other pins without restriction.
Ground
Channel 2 (Output): For MIC2012-1, -2 both pins must be externally con-
nected together.
5V Main Supply (Input): All MAIN inputs must be connected together exter-
nally.
Channel 1 (Output): For MIC2012-1, -2 both pins must be externally con-
nected together.
Enable (Input): Channel 2, active-high (–1) or active-low (–2). Toggling this
input also resets the latched output of the MIC2072.
Fault Status (Output): Internal pull-up or open-drain. Asserted LOW when
Channel 2 is in a thermal shutdown state or overcurrent condition for more
than 5ms. MIC2072 latches this output in its asserted state upon an over-
current condition. Toggling EN2 or removing the load will reset the circuit
breaker latch and deassert FAULT2.
